Cement Based Vertical and Horizontal Repair Mortar

Por-Rok Concrete Patch is a robust, fiber-reinforced, cement-based repair mortar designed for vertical and overhead applications. It can be applied up to 4 inches thick on vertical surfaces and is ideal for a wide range of concrete repairs. Common uses include bridge columns, parking structures, spandrels, beams, concrete ceilings, tunnels, pipes, pilings, and other similar applications. Por-Rok Concrete Patch is available in a light concrete grey, allowing it to blend seamlessly with existing concrete, and can be sculpted after initial set for a tailored finish.

Application

Substrate Preparation

  • Surfaces must be solid, clean, and free from loose or damaged concrete, dust, dirt, and other substances that could impair adhesion.
  • Create a roughened surface texture to enhance bonding.
  • Area should be saturated surface dry (SSD) with no standing water.
  • Apply a no slump bond coat of Por-Rok Concrete Patch or a bonding agent like Strong Bond before patching. Ensure bond coat remains wet before application.

Steel Exposure and Rebar

  • Fully expose and clean all reinforcing steel, maintaining a minimum clearance of 3/4 inch.
  • Follow ICRI Technical Guidelines No. 03730 for preparation.
  • Patch edges should be saw cut to a depth of 1/4 inch for optimal results.

Mixing Instructions

  • Standard Mixing:Use 3.75 to 4.25 quarts of clean potable water per 50 lb. bag (approx. 1 part water to 5 parts powder). Mix with a low-speed mortar mixer or 1/2 inch drill with a paddle for at least 90 seconds. Do not re-temper.
  • Enhanced Mix:Use 1 gallon of Strong Bond per 50 lb. bag in place of water, mixing thoroughly as above. Do not re-temper.

Application Method

  • Apply freshly mixed mortar promptly and press firmly into the prepared area for full surface contact.
  • Overfill slightly and sculpt with a steel trowel after initial set.
  • Lightly mist with water to aid final shaping if needed.
  • For deep repairs, apply in layers. Score each prior layer after set to promote bond with subsequent layers.

Additional Application Notes

  • Consult technical datasheets for related products for detailed guidance.
  • Protect application from freezing for a minimum of 24 hours.
  • Do not use accelerators, admixtures, or other foreign chemicals.
